  • Abstract
    In this paper, the operation of two DVR topologies based on a matrix converter and without energy storage are analyzed and compared. By incorporating the AC-AC energy conversion technology and eliminating the energy storage device the topologies proposed represents attractive alternatives due to their relatively low cost, maintenance requirements and complexity. Through the systems analysis and the simulations results obtained, the topology with the input terminals connected on the load side presents the best performance in voltage compensation applications.
